BENEFICIARIES Agriculture 33,000 hectares will receive up to 100 million m of irrigation 14 water depending on rainfall actually received during the growing season 17,000 hectares of rice paddies require water throughout the summer and 16,000 hectares of upland or ridRe land used for growing vegetables, fruits, winter cereals and upland rice, require irrigation during the very dry months of July and August Most of the 22,000 farms involved already exist but new farms will be established on land not now occupied Many paddy fields in Aichi maist now be used in wrinter to store water but with the coming of irrigation these will be available for growing winter vegetables and cereals On the uplnuds, increased nroduction will come from a wider cropping pettern and from higher yields of crops now damaged by severe drought in late summer - 4Paddy rice farming is an ancient and highly developed skill in Japan and the paddy farmers should have no diffic-ulty obtaining maximum benefit precedent in Japan To study irrigation project operations and also to observe details of irrigation farming, the Corporation proposes to send qualified technicians to the United States and elsewhere for periods of about six months, at least one year in advance of comp]etion of the project It will also employ foreign irrigation consultants as needed 18 Municipal Water 360,000 people living in 24 towns and villages along the Chita Peninsula are dependent on unreliable and often brackish wells for water The project will supply annually about 18 million m3 of water suitable for drinking Factories in expand because water The project will add and assure continued 19 three industrial cities, including Nagoya, cannot consumption is limited to 63 million m' annually 27 million m3 of raw water annually to this supply growth of industry Electric Power The Hydro-electric potential of the Otaki and Kiso rivers is almost ccmpletelv utilized bv 16 existing power plants but construction of the dam will permit the addition of a small 10,000 }w plant at the dam site Power will he generated from water released for consumptive use in irrigation and water supply and from special releases for power when storage is surplus to consumptive use requirements The project, through water regulation, will also increase the generating capacity of the existing plants and the net annual energy increase is estimated at about 100 million kWh This would add about 1.4% to the regional output of the Kansai Power Company -520 Water Supplv Hydrological calculations are based on 10 years of flow recordings data The calculations show that requirements for irrigation and municipal water can be met in average seasons from the naturaL flow of the Otaki River, in, excess of existing requiremerts, supplemented by 15 million m released from the regLlating reservoirs and 20 million m3 from the dam storage This wo-uld leave a reser-,e capacity in the dam of 49 million m3 to take care of 'U.G1'il JAND TT T,,;AATTt The Aichi Irrigation Public Corporation The Aichi irrigation PUDiic Corporation Law estabDlished the 21 Corporation as a governmental agency under the general jurisdiction of the Ministry of Agriculture and Forestry The President of the Corporation is appointed by the Minister of Agriculture and Forestry and up to five Directors are appointed by the President after authorization of the Minister The staff is appointed by the President The executive and technical staff are well qualified and competent Subject to a power of control by the Ministry, the Corporation has 22 sufficient powers for carrying out its program It is authorized to borrow from the International Bank and from the Central Government or other banking institutions The Corporation maintains separate financial accounts and its 23 anmual budget must be approved in advance by the Ministry It is expected to be non-profit making and self-liquidating through an elaborate system It is empowered to impose and collect or repayments by beneficiaries suoh repayments Consultants The engineering consultants, Erik Floor and Associates, Inc., have 24 been employed with the concurrence of the Bank They are competent and their terms of reference are adequate for proper execution of the works under their supervision The irrigation consultant, Professor Bishop, was also employed with the concurrence of the Bank He is well qualified for this work Arrangements for the employment of additional irrigation consultants have not yet been completed but are being negotiated Contracts Works The works under the project will be contracted on the basis 25 of competitive bidding and after evaluation and recommendations of the consultant engineers These works, which comprise the facilities down to the discharge points of the secondary canals, will subsequently be operated by the Cornoration - Municipal Water Supply Arrangements for the Aichi Prefecture to 26 construct (with funds provided by the Corporation) and operate potable and industrial water Lacilities are made under a contract of March 19, 1956 between the Corporation and the Prefecture This provides for reimbursement of the proportionate share of the Corporation's investment (at 6.5% over 20 years), and operating and maintenance expenses Electric Power A contract of December 24, 1956 between the 27 Corporation and the Kansai Power Company makes similar arrangements in regard to electric power except that interest on the Corporationts investment is at 7.*5 Irrigation Legallv binding arrangements for construction and 28 operation of irrigation facilities beyond the ends of the secondary canals taRke the form of Articles of Association for the Aichi Irrigation Land Improvement District and two smaller districts covering the area benefited The-se Associations, formed under the Land Improvement Law, have compulsory powers over all farmers as more than the necessary two thirds majority have given th.eir written- consent to cooperate The Associations are liable to the Corporation for payment of annual water charges The charges are apportioned to farmers and payments so levied are collected under compulsory powers The Associations will constr,ct, maintain and operate the facilities 29 beyond the ends of the secondary canals This will be under the direction and techn-ical supervision of the
